Job Title: Survey Crew Chief
Job Description
We are seeking an experienced Survey Crew Chief to join our team. The ideal candidate will have the ability to operate a total station instrument, data collector, GPS rover, and level, as well as complete basic field calculations and survey line clearing. You will maintain a clean work vehicle, follow safety procedures, take directions from Project Managers, and lead a survey crew efficiently.
Responsibilities
- Operate total station instrument and data collector.
- Operate GPS rover.
- Operate a level and read a level rod.
- Complete basic field calculations.
- Cut and clear survey lines using hand tools.
- Maintain a clean work vehicle.
- Follow basic safety procedures.
- Take directions from Project Managers and efficiently coordinate work.
- Lead and supervise one or more individuals on a survey crew.
Essential Skills
- Minimum of 3 years of experience in land surveying, preparing survey documents, and running crews.
- Experience with boundary, topographic surveys, wetland surveys, ALTA, construction staking, and similar tasks.
- Create plats, drawings, as-built surveys, tree and topographic surveys, and exhibits using AutoCAD.
- Proficiency with Trimble survey equipment.
- Ability to communicate clearly with field crews, engineers, and project managers.
- Proficiency with total station, GPS, topography, AutoCAD, and ALTA surveys.

Work Environment
The successful candidate will collect field survey data for various types of surveys including boundary, topographic, ALTA, wetland, and tree locations, and construction layout. Employees will receive proper PPE material for onsite work. Expect to wear clothing that can get dirty or torn, and be prepared to walk long distances in woods, wetlands, and marsh areas, encountering bees, hornets, snakes, and other outdoor elements and insects. The work schedule is Monday to Friday, with some Saturdays, from 6 am to 3 pm, totaling 40-50 hours per week. The team meets at the office and reports to the Survey Manager for crew assignments, leading a team of 1-2 surveyors. The location is in the Savannah area.
